How they compare

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) currently reports 104.05 against 103.32 in Cameroon, a difference of 0.73.

The two have swapped places 8 times across 40 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) ahead.

Cameroon ranks 11th and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) ranks 12th of 24 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Cameroon averaged higher in 4 and Land Locked Developing Countries (LLDCs) in 1.

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
